antisback
Posted on 08/01/04 @ 03:53 PM
add the following code
(repace all the ['s with < and vice versa
[Overlay offset = "780 275" size = "32 32"]uioverlay_red_09[/Overlay]
[Overlay offset = "790 226" size = "64 64"]uioverlay_YOUR OVERLAY HERE[/Overlay]
ok so if its in the ui folder and it begins with overlay, it can be used
